> I am looking for shared CF 9 hosting in the $20 month or less range for a
> side gig I am helping a friend with. A google search returned some slim
> pickin's for CF 9 hosting. At the top of the google search is hostek.com. I
> have tried them recently and they restrict cfdump and createObject("Java",
> "coldfusion.server.ServiceFactory") which does not allow me to use
> datamgr.cfc, a prersonal favorite (and as a result Project Tracker) and (I
> think) Transfer ORM.
